Matching inteligente de 3 vias: como a IA compara faturas, pedidos e recebimentos automaticamente

Tutorial sobre matching automático entre fatura, PO e recebimento: tecnologias, tolerancias, exceções e ferramentas disponíveis em 2026.

Em times de AP best-in-class, 52,8% das faturas são processadas sem toque humano (Quadient, 2025). O segredo para chegar la não é apenas OCR ou workflow -- é o matching inteligente de 3 vias. E a etapa que determina se uma fatura será paga automaticamente ou vai parar na fila de exceções para alguém investigar manualmente. Neste post, explicamos como funciona, quais tecnologias estão envolvidas e como implementar na prática.

O que é matching de 3 vias

O matching de 3 vias (three-way matching) e a comparação sistemática entre três documentos antes de autorizar um pagamento:

  1. Fatura do fornecedor (Invoice): o que o fornecedor esta cobrando -- itens, quantidades, preços unitarios, impostos e valor total.
  2. Ordem de compra (Purchase Order / PO): o que nós pedimos -- mesmos campos, mas representando o que foi acordado na hora da compra.
  3. Documento de recebimento (Goods Receipt / GR): o que realmente chegou -- confirmação de que os bens ou serviços foram entregues.

A lógica é simples: se o fornecedor cobra o que nós pedimos, é o que pedimos foi entregue, o pagamento pode ser liberado. Quando algo não bate, e preciso investigar.

Por que o matching manual falha

No processo tradicional, um analista abre três documentos (ou três telas do ERP), compara linha a linha e decide se tudo esta correto. Os problemas são previsíveis:

  • Volume: com centenas ou milhares de faturas por mês, a comparação manual e insustentável.
  • Complexidade: uma única fatura pode referenciar múltiplas POs, com recebimentos parciais em datas diferentes.
  • Inconsistencia de formatos: o fornecedor descreve o item como "Papel A4 75g resma", a PO diz "Resma papel sulfite A4" e o recebimento registra "PAP-A4-75-500FL". E o mesmo produto, mas os textos não batem.
  • Fadiga e erro humano: após 50 faturas, a atenção cai. Discrepâncias sutis passam despercebidas.
  • Lentidao: cada fatura pode levar 15-30 minutos para ser conferida manualmente. Multiplicado por volume, consome dias inteiros da equipe.

O resultado? Taxas de first-time match tipicamente abaixo de 50% em organizações sem automação, segundo benchmarks do setor.

Como a IA transforma o matching

A IA ataca cada ponto de falha do matching manual:

Extração inteligente de dados

Antes de comparar, e preciso ter os dados estruturados. A IA com OCR avancado extrai informações de faturas em qualquer formato -- PDF, imagem, e-mail -- é normaliza os dados:

  • Converte descrições livres em códigos de produto padronizados
  • Identifica campos mesmo quando estão em posições diferentes em cada fatura
  • Trata abreviacoes, unidades de medida e formatos de data distintos

Matching por similaridade, não por igualdade exata

O matching baseado em regras do ERP tradicional funciona por igualdade exata: se o número da PO na fatura não é identico ao do sistema, rejeita. A IA funciona de forma diferente:

  • Matching fuzzy: reconhece que "PO-2025-1234" e "PO20251234" são a mesma ordem de compra
  • Matching semantico: entende que "Servico de consultoria financeira - Fase 2" na fatura corresponde a "Consulting - Phase 2" na PO
  • Matching probabilistico: atribui uma pontuacao de confiança ao match, em vez de um simples sim/não

Tolerancias inteligentes por fornecedor e categoria

A IA aprende padrões históricos e aplica tolerancias diferenciadas:

  • Fornecedor A sempre arredonda centavos para cima: tolerância de R$ 0,50 automática
  • Categoria "frete" tipicamente varia +/- 5% do valor da PO: tolerância de 5%
  • Fornecedor B costuma faturar em parcelas: matching parcial habilitado automaticamente

Essas tolerancias não são definidas em regras estaticas -- são aprendidas pelo modelo com base no histórico de transações aprovadas.

Matching multi-PO e recebimentos parciais

Cenários complexos que travam o processo manual são tratados nativamente:

  • Uma fatura para múltiplas POs: o fornecedor consolida entregas de diferentes pedidos em uma única fatura. A IA associa cada linha ao PO correto.
  • Múltiplas faturas para uma PO: entregas parciais geram faturas separadas. A IA rastreia o saldo restante da PO.
  • Recebimentos parciais: a IA sabe que 70% do pedido foi entregue e aceita a fatura parcial correspondente, mantendo o restante em aberto.

Detecção de anomalias

Além de comparar valores, a IA identifica padrões suspeitos:

  • Pico de preço: o preço unitario esta 30% acima do histórico para esse item/fornecedor
  • Quantidade anômala: pedido de 100 unidades, fatura de 1.000 -- possível erro de digitacao
  • Dados bancários alterados: o fornecedor mudou os dados de pagamento -- alerta de possível fraude
  • Duplicata: fatura com número, valor e data muito próximos de outra já processada

Tipos de matching: 2, 3 e 4 vias

Embora o matching de 3 vias seja o mais comum, existem variações:

Tipo Documentos comparados Quando usar
2 vias Fatura + PO Serviços onde não há "recebimento" físico
3 vias Fatura + PO + Recebimento Compras de bens com entrega física
4 vias Fatura + PO + Recebimento + Inspecao Industrias com controle de qualidade rigoroso

A IA se adapta ao tipo de matching necessário com base na categoria de compra e nas politicas da empresa.

Métricas para medir a eficacia do matching

Para avaliar se seu matching esta funcionando, acompanhe:

  • First-time match rate: percentual de faturas aprovadas na primeira comparação. Meta: 80%+ (a GameStop atingiu 82% de aumento com a Coupa).
  • Taxa de exceções: percentual de faturas que vão para revisao manual. Meta: < 20%.
  • Tempo médio de resolução de exceções: quanto tempo leva para resolver uma fatura rejeitada. Meta: < 24 horas.
  • Touchless processing rate: percentual de faturas processadas sem nenhuma intervenção humana. Best-in-class: 52,8%.

Ferramentas de matching inteligente no mercado

O ecossistema de ferramentas para matching com IA cresceu significativamente em 2025-2026:

Coupa

  • Matching de 3 vias integrado ao ecossistema completo de procurement
  • IA que aprende tolerancias e padrões por fornecedor
  • Portal de fornecedores com rede de milhões de empresas conectadas
  • Reconhecida como Líder no Forrester Wave 2024

HighRadius

  • Matching automatizado com IA para faturas baseadas em PO e sem PO
  • Dashboard de exceções com priorização inteligente
  • Integração com SAP, Oracle e outros ERPs

Vic.ai

  • 85% de processamento touchless com 99% de precisão
  • Matching combinado com codificação GL automática
  • Aprendizado contínuo baseado no histórico da empresa

Rillion

  • Matching de 3 vias com tolerancias configuraveis e IA
  • Especialmente forte em mercados europeus
  • Integração nativa com sistemas de ERP

Centime

  • Matching automatizado como parte de plataforma integrada de AP
  • Foco em PMEs e midmarket
  • Combinacao de AP automation com gestão de caixa

Microsoft Dynamics 365 (Payables Agent)

  • Agente de IA lancado em 2025 para matching inteligente
  • Associa faturas a POs mesmo sem referências unicas no documento
  • Integrado nativamente ao ecossistema Microsoft

Implementação prática: passo a passo

Fase 1: Diagnóstico (semanas 1-2)

  • Levante sua taxa atual de first-time match (se não mede, provavelmente esta abaixo de 40%)
  • Identifique os top 20 fornecedores por volume de faturas
  • Mapeie os tipos de exceção mais comuns (preço, quantidade, PO não encontrada)
  • Documente as tolerancias informais que já existem ("a gente sempre aceita diferença de até R$ 10")

Fase 2: Piloto (semanas 3-6)

  • Escolha uma ferramenta e rode um piloto com os top 20 fornecedores
  • Configure tolerancias iniciais baseadas no diagnóstico
  • Meça first-time match rate e tempo de resolução de exceções
  • Ajuste tolerancias com base nos resultados

Fase 3: Expansão (meses 2-4)

  • Amplie para todos os fornecedores com PO
  • Integre com o ERP para matching automático no fluxo normal
  • Treine a equipe para focar em exceções, não em conferência manual
  • Implemente alertas para anomalias

Fase 4: Otimização contínua (mês 5+)

  • A IA refina tolerancias automaticamente com mais dados
  • Taxa de exceções cai progressivamente
  • Equipe migra para análise e negociação estratégica
  • Adicione matching de 4 vias para categorias críticas

4 ações práticas para melhorar seu matching hoje

  1. Meça sua taxa de first-time match. Se você não mede, comece. Extraia do ERP quantas faturas são aprovadas na primeira tentativa vs. quantas geram exceções. Esse número é o ponto de partida para qualquer melhoria.
  2. Padronize seus dados mestres de fornecedores. A causa mais comum de falha de matching não é tecnológica -- é dado sujo. Nomes de fornecedores com variações, códigos de produto duplicados e unidades de medida inconsistentes sabotam qualquer sistema.
  3. Defina tolerancias explicitas por categoria. Em vez de deixar analistas decidirem caso a caso, documente faixas de tolerância: "frete até 5%", "arredondamento até R$ 1,00", "quantidade até 2 unidades". Isso e a base que a IA vai otimizar depois.
  4. Priorize faturas com PO para automação. Faturas com PO são as mais faceis de automatizar porque os três documentos já existem no sistema. Comece por elas e expanda para non-PO depois, usando codificação preditiva.